Understanding Parent-child Relationship. A parent-child relationship (PCR) is one that nurtures the physical, emotional, and social development of the child. It’s a unique bond that every child and parent experiences, enjoys, and nurtures. The relationship lays the foundation for the child’s personality, choices, and overall behavior.Entering a new relationship is super exciting and nerve-wracking at the same time. 3. Get to know even more students with the 2x4 calendar. Strategy shared by Trisha Seyfert. Spend two minutes per day talking with four different students, talking to them as individuals about their lives. Use these conversations to better get to know each student and for them to better get to know you.Jun 21, 2021 · 10. Embrace small talk. 3. Coffee Chats. Coffee chats are one of the easiest relationship building activities for work. In this activity, two random coworkers pair up to share a cup of coffee, a snack, and a casual conversation. Whether you work in a traditional office, a hybrid office, or a virtual office, you can use the Donut Slack app to randomly match up colleagues.

Dec 27, 2021 · Keep and follow through on commitments you make. Be consistent. Listen empathetically, be present with your partner, and ask questions to better understand them and your relationship with them. Continually deepen your own self-awareness so that you can share your most honest thoughts, emotions, needs, and requests.

3. Balance your needs and your partner's needs. We are often taught to put other people before our own needs, and being selfless in a relationship can be a great feature. However, you should not sacrifice your own needs or happiness to satisfy someone else.
